  7. R.H. King Academy’s schedule includes 2 unique features: Mentor Groups and Clinic. Mentor periods are scheduled on Wednesdays from 10:00 - 10:55 a.m. where students meet with a group of student peers and a teacher to explore ideas and build skills that will support their learning and their growth and development - including topics like Mental Health and Wellness, Equity and Social Justice ...
